SUMMARY:The Less-Travelled Christopher Columbus Park with Gerry Hodge
DESCRIPTION:We will walk a route that navigates habitats not normally visited at Columbus Park along with touching the traditional spots.  This is not an easy ¾ mile walk around Silverbell Lake, but a 1.75-mile trek over some uneven terrain.  There are bathrooms, benches, shade, and water but we will only occasionally be near them.  Meet at the flagpoles near the solar covered shaded parking structures.  Expected time is 2.5 hours.\nGPS coordinates:  32.285735, -111.034313\nLeader: Gerry Hodge gnthodge@msn.com ( mailto:gnthodge@msn.com )\nRegistration for this field trip is free.\n**Tucson Bird Alliance member registration opens Feb 3rd at 7am.
